Qihoo 360 Re-brands Its Search Engine So.com To Haosou.com

Posted on January 8, 2015
Share on Social Media
xfacebook
Follow us on Social Media
xfacebook

According to chinainternetwatch.com, Qihoo 360 has taken a shorter brand and made it longer, launching its new search brand Haosou.com and re-directing the traffic from  its previous search engine domain So.com to Haosou.com.

“360 changed its search engine brand name and its logo trying to help users easily remember and understand.

One insider believed that Haosou is more applicable in mobile internet market and Haosou could be sub-brand of Qihoo 360 which can make it an independent search brand.

Qi Xiangdong also said that Haosou.com can provide more opportunities for 360 search business, which made 360 search business adapt to mobile internet’s development.”

“Sou” in Chinese means search while “Hao” means good; Haosou brand’s own explanation is that, it’s a good search engine and does not do bad.”
